Stemona tuberosa root extract is an herbal extract from the Stemona tuberosa plant, known for its medicinal properties. Color-wise, it can range from pale yellow to white, and it comes in various forms, with each form having specific uses.
Here are some common types of Stemona tuberosa root extracts:
Powdered extract
This Stemona tuberosa extract is concentrated and usually in powder form. Often, it’s encapsulated for easy consumption or processed into tinctures. Commonly known as tuberose root powder, it’s mainly used for a variety of health supplements.
Tinctures and liquid extracts
These are liquid preparations made by soaking the roots in alcohol or another solvent to extract the active compounds. Usually, tinctures provide a potent, concentrated form of the extract that’s easy to take.
Standardized capsules
Frequently, these capsules contain a standardized amount of active ingredients, such as alkaloids, which are the primary component. Usually, these are the most common forms of supplements for medicinal use made for promoting respiratory health.
Bulk powder
Often, this extract form is intended for manufacturers or suppliers who want to produce their own branded products. Normally, the bulk powder can be encapsulated, tableted, or used in liquid formulations.
Organic Stemona tuberosa root extract
Usually, this type of extract is derived from organically farmed Stemona plants. Often, it's preferred by customers who prioritize organic ingredients. Ideally, it adheres to strict organic farming standards to ensure the highest quality and purity of the extract.
Stemona tuberosa isolate
Conventionally, these isolates contain a single active component, such as Stemona alkaloids. Usually, they’re used in research or for developing highly targeted medications.
Stemona tuberosa root extract has a wide range of applications in different industries:
Pharmaceutical industry
Stemona tuberosa extract is used for developing medications for respiratory conditions like coughs, asthma, and bronchitis. Normally, its antitussive properties help suppress severe coughing, especially in treating chronic cough, which is vital for pharmaceutical formulations.
Health and wellness industry
Often, this extract is a common ingredient in dietary supplements. Regularly, it’s used to promote respiratory health and has a long history of use in traditional medicine for treating respiratory illnesses. Ideally, its ability to help with cough relief and improve overall lung function makes it a sought-after component.
Cosmetics and personal care products
Stemona tuberosa is used for its antimicrobial properties that help in preserving natural cosmetic formulations. Also, it’s believed to help with dandruff and promote hair growth, making it a common ingredient in hair care products.
Agriculture
Commonly, Stemona tuberosa root extract is used as a natural pesticide. Normally, it’s effective against a variety of pests. In most cases, it offers an eco-friendly alternative to chemical pesticides, which protect beneficial insects and reduce chemical residues on crops.
Traditional medicine and herbal remedies
Often, this root extract is used in traditional Chinese and Southeast Asian medicine. Customarily, it’s used for treating a variety of ailments, including respiratory issues, parasitic infections, and skin conditions. In most cases, its multifaceted therapeutic properties make it an essential component in herbal remedies.
Food and beverage industry
The extract is sometimes included in herbal teas and tonics for its health benefits. Normally, it’s combined with other herbal ingredients to promote wellness, particularly for respiratory health. This makes it a valuable component in traditional beverages.
Natural cough remedy
Usually, Stemona root extract is widely used for treating cough. This is due to its antitussive properties that make it effective in relieving chronic cough. Thus, it provides a natural alternative to synthetic cough medicines.
Respiratory health support
Naturally, this extract promotes overall respiratory health. Conventionally, it’s used to help clear airways and reduce mucus. This makes it beneficial for those with asthma or other respiratory issues.
Antimicrobial properties
Stemona tuberosa has antibacterial and antifungal properties that make it effective against various pathogens. Therefore, it can be used to treat skin infections or other ailments caused by bacteria or fungi.
Eco-friendly pest control
Often, this root extract serves as a natural pesticide in gardening and agricultural settings. Besides its ability to repel pests like insects and parasites, it also helps protect crops without harming beneficial insects.
Rich in active alkaloids
This extract contains alkaloids such as Stemofoline and stephanine. Often, these are responsible for its therapeutic effects. Normally, they’re the ones contributing to its ability to relieve cough and support respiratory health.
